Coding for Kids – 9 Unique Benefits of Starting Early with Coding Education

Vzdělávání
Logiscool
25. říj 2024
Contents

As parents, we all want to give our children the best opportunities to succeed in life. In today’s increasingly digital world, learning to code is fast becoming one of the most valuable skills a child can acquire. Coding isn’t just about working with computers; it’s about developing a mindset that encourages problem-solving, creativity, and resilience.

Here at Logiscool, we believe coding is more than just a technical skill—it’s an essential part of preparing kids for a bright future. So, why start early? Let’s explore nine compelling reasons why coding can give your child an edge, both in school and in life.

1. Develops Problem-Solving Skills

At its core, coding is about solving problems. When kids code, they encounter challenges—whether it's designing a game or organizing complex data. Learning to break down big problems into smaller, manageable tasks boosts their problem-solving abilities. These critical skills are invaluable, not only for academic success but also for overcoming real-world challenges. Coding transforms children into creative thinkers, empowering them to develop innovative solutions in various fields as they grow.

2. Enhances Logical Reasoning

​​​​​​​​​​​​Coding teaches children to think logically. Whether it's debugging code or creating new functions, they must follow a sequence of steps that make sense. This practice develops their logical reasoning, which extends beyond the computer. It helps kids approach problems methodically, both in and out of the classroom, making them better equipped to tackle complex tasks in everyday life.​

Smiling girl gaining coding skills, showing the importance of early coding courses for children.

3. Boosts Attention to Detail

When coding, even a tiny typo or error can cause a program to fail. This teaches kids the importance of attention to detail—a skill that translates into every area of life. Whether they’re working on a school project or solving a math problem, they learn to be thorough and precise. By spotting and correcting mistakes, children develop the focus and diligence they’ll need in any future career.

4. Prepares for Higher Education

Coding can give your child a distinct advantage when applying for school. A strong portfolio of coding projects demonstrates not only technical skills but also a commitment to learning, creativity, and perseverance—qualities top educational institutions are always on the lookout for. Plus, having a background in coding can make STEM (Science, Technology, Engineering, and Math) subjects in school much more approachable, positioning students for long-term academic success.

5. Simplifies High School Academics

​​​​​​E​arly exposure to coding can make high school computer science courses much easier to understand. When kids learn coding fundamentals early, they find the transition to advanced concepts smoother, reducing stress and the learning curve.

This preparation not only helps students excel in computer science but also boosts their overall academic performance. Logical thinking and problem-solving skills gained from coding are useful across all subjects.

6. Cultivates Critical Thinking

Coding requires kids to think critically. They learn to evaluate multiple ways to solve a problem and select the most efficient solution. This decision-making process helps kids in all areas of life—from planning a school project to making day-to-day decisions. The ability to think critically ensures that they can navigate complex situations with confidence and creativity, whether it's in academics, sports, or personal challenges.

7. Encourages Concentration and Focus

In a world filled with distractions, coding offers kids a way to strengthen their concentration and focus. Writing code requires sustained attention, as even small mistakes can impact the entire program. This practice helps improve their ability to focus on long-term goals, a crucial skill for both schoolwork and future professional success.

8. Builds Self-Confidence

One of the most rewarding aspects of coding is the sense of accomplishment it brings. As kids work through coding challenges and complete projects, they gain confidence in their abilities. This newfound confidence extends beyond technology, empowering them to tackle new challenges in life with resilience and determination. By coding, they learn to trust their skills and appreciate the impact they can have on the world around them.

9. Improves Communication Skills

Although coding may seem like a solitary activity, it often requires collaboration and communication. Kids working on coding projects learn how to explain complex concepts in simple terms, share their ideas, and work effectively with others. These communication skills are critical in every part of life—from forming friendships to succeeding in future workplaces. Coding also fosters teamwork, helping children become better collaborators and leaders.

What’s Next?

The benefits of learning to code go far beyond the screen, impacting your child’s academic performance, critical thinking, and personal growth. In today’s digital world, coding is becoming an essential “language” for future success, much like reading and writing.

At Logiscool, we offer fun and engaging coding courses that empower children with the skills they need for a bright future. We invite you to explore our programs and see how coding can open new doors for your child.

And if you’re passionate about making a difference in your child’s life, consider joining the Logiscool family! Help bring the joy and benefits of coding education to more kids in your area.